bit 1
GO/DONE:
A/D Conversion Status bit
1
= A/D conversion cycle in progress. Setting this bit starts an A/D conversion cycle.
This bit is automatically cleared by hardware when the A/D conversion has completed.
0
0
= A/D conversion completed/not in progress
bit 0
ADON:
ADC Enable bit
1
= ADC is enabled
0
= ADC is disabled and consumes no operating current
